Registration Oct 6 th Nov 17 th $20 per player (includes 2 game guarantee) Co-Ed Softball Tournament Fundraiser December 1 st & 2 nd Adult and High School Divisions Concessions & Entertainment Tournament Location SMGSL & ORWALL Fields 1130 Pruitt Rd. Spring, TX 77380 Forms can be turned into any baseball coach, the athletic office, or the Slugfest table during CP lunches. Tournament Rules: 1. Play will start when horn blows or instructed by a tournament director. 2. Length of game is 50 minutes (Drop-dead rule applies when horn blows. Complete the play if already in motion) 3. Batting order must be boy/girl. 4. Maximum of 10 players on the field defensively. Must be an equal number of boys/girls on the infield and outfield at any time. There is no minimum number to play.play with what you have while still following boy/girl batting order and fielding. 5. Only two (2) homeruns (over the fence) are allowed per game per team. Any HR after that is an automatic out unless purchased for $10. 6. Line-ups must be given to scorekeeper ten (10) minutes before the game. 7. Standard CoEd slow-pitch rules: a. Slow-pitch w/5-8 ft arc (this is meant to be a hitter s game) b. No lead-offs c. Sliding is allowed d. NO metal cleats e. ANY bat is allowed f. Foul ball on 3rd strike is an OUT. g. If a boy is walked, the following girl has the option to walk or hit. h. NO BUNTS. Automatic strike if attempted. 8. No equipment will be provided except for game and warm up softballs. 9. The count for each hitter automatically starts at 2 balls and 1 strike. 10. The final score is whatever the score is at the DROP-DEAD time, regardless of how many times each team has batted. 11. In case of a tie we will refer to number of runners reaching 3B, then 2B, then 1B and finally a coin flip if necessary 12. There is a limit of 7 runs allowed per ½ inning. 13. PLAYERS MUST BE ON THE ROSTER TO BE ELIGIBLE TO PLAY. 14. Cavalier Dugout Club P.O. Box 133054 The Woodlands, Texas 77393 Fall, 2017 Team Captains, Included are registration forms and waivers to hand out to your Slugfest teammates. As TEAM CAPTAINS, you are responsible for collecting the signed waivers and $20 entry fee from everyone on your team. DO NOT turn in waivers or include a player on your roster if you do not have the $20 entry fee for that player. Complete packets may be returned to any baseball coach or the athletic office at CP anytime before Nov. 5th. Additionally, there will be a table at lunch for you to turn in registration packets. You MUST have ALL waivers and $$, preferably with 1 check per team. Remember, no more than 4 CP baseball players can be on the same team--that includes baseball players who are currently in football. There is no official minimum or maximum number of players, but you will be at a disadvantage with less than 10. All players must be 19 or younger to play on a student team. There are adult divisions for older players. This is a double elimination tournament. For your convenience, all forms will be available online at. Feel free to print additional copies for your team.
